Right to shelter or housing

Universal Declaration of Human Rights, article 25. Not present in the US Constitution.

Does declaring it change anything?

Distribution of practiced scores, split by whether the constitution declares the right. If the two distributions look alike, the words on the page are not doing much work on their own.

Mean practiced score: 47% where declared, versus 57% where silent.

What the text actually says

Passages tagged with this topic, from the Constitute Project.

South Africa
26. Housing

26. Housing Everyone has the right to have access to adequate housing. The state must take reasonable legislative and other measures, within its available resources, to achieve the progressive realisation of this right. No one may be evicted from their home, or have their home demolished, without an order of court made after considering all the relevant circumstances. No legislation may permit arbitrary evictions.
